100E. That if in the report of the justice of the peace, made

 

in accordance with the provisions of Section 100C, the name

To notify
owner to kill

of the owner or owners of any dog or dogs having caused loss

his dogs.

or damage to sheep, shall be definitely and conclusively known,

 

who have not complied with Section 100C of this Act, then it

 

shall be the duty of the County Commissioners to notify such

 

owner or keeper immediately to kill said dog or dogs ; and upon

 

failure of such owner or keeper to comply with such order within

 

a period of ten days, then it shall become the duty of the con-

 

stable of the respective districts of said Allegany County in

 

which said dog or dogs are kept, upon notice from said County

 

Commissioners, to kill the said dog or dogs, for which service

 

he shall be entitled to twenty-five cents for each dog so killed,

Compensation

to be paid out of the county fund that is kept for the purpose

for constable.

of paying loss or damage for killed or injured sheep, upon a

 

certified statement that such dog or dogs were killed by him to

 

the County Commissioners of said county, who shall issue such

 

order on the Treasurer of said county, unless payment has been

 

made by the owner or keeper of the dog or dogs causing such

 

damages, as provided in Section 100C.
